Edward Burtynsky — Sawmills #1, Lagos, Nigeria
Edward Burtynsky

Sawmills #1, Lagos, Nigeria

An archival pigment print by Edward Burtynsky from 2017 documenting industrial sawmills in Lagos, Nigeria, revealing the scale of timber production and resource extraction in West Africa. The photograph exemplifies Burtynsky's critical examination of industrial landscapes.

Medium
Archival pigment print, printed 2017.
